This video presents a geometric proof of the Basel problem, showing that the sum of inverse squares equals pi squared over 6, by using the physics of light and the inverse square law. The approach transforms an infinite line of lighthouses into a circular arrangement, leveraging the inverse Pythagorean theorem and geometric constructions to derive the result.
